Essential Transport Modes in Cotonou

Navigating Cotonou relies on two-wheel and four-wheel transit:

  • Zémidjans (Zéms): Recognizable by yellow shirts, these motorcycle taxis are the quickest way through bottlenecks near Dantokpa Market. Flag one down and state your destination landmark.
  • Ride-Hailing Apps: Services like Gozem offer upfront pricing for cars and registered motorcycle drivers, offering safety in rain or after dark.
  • Shared Minibuses: Called tokpa-tokpas, these fixed-route vans are cheap but cramped and confusing for newcomers.

Fares, Passes, and Payment

Cotonou has no integrated smartcards or transit passes; every trip is paid individually. Always carry small cash notes and coins, as drivers rarely have change. App bookings allow card or mobile money payments, making them ideal for cash-free travel.

Cadjehoun Airport (COO) Transfers

Cadjehoun Airport sits close to central districts, keeping travel times short:

  • App Car: Moderate cost, low effort. Offers transparent rates and curbside pickup.
  • Airport Taxi: Higher cost, lowest effort. Best for travelers with heavy luggage; confirm destination terms before loading bags.
  • Street Zémidjan: Low cost, high effort. Requires walking to the main road; unsuitable for rolling luggage.

Practical Transit Notes

Traffic peaks from 07:30 to 09:30 and 17:00 to 19:30, especially across the lagoon bridges. Zémidjans run late into the night, but four-wheel taxis are safer after dark. Luggage requires a car, and unpaved sandy roads mean wheelchair accessibility is extremely limited.
